Terminal 2 opens at Hurghada International Airport

Image
Egypt Today July 30, 2019 1:17 pm       Egypt’s Minister of Aviation Younes al-Masri opened Terminal 2 at Hurghada International Airport of the Red Sea Governorate following the completion of all development and construction works, which included increasing the terminal capacity and efficiency. The terminal contains 11 departure gates connected to the airplanes by direct bridges, nine departure gates connected to the remote airplanes by buses, 72 reservation counters for the registration of departures and receipt of luggage, two counters for large luggage services, 18 counters to document the passports of outgoing passengers and 16 counters to document the passports of incoming passengers. The terminal includes an automatic luggage transfer system with six conveyor belts to carry passengers’ baggage and nine electric conveyor belts to receive incoming passengers’ baggage. Amendments Draft Law On Granting Foreigners Egyptian Citizenship

The House of Representatives approved a draft law amending some provisions of Law No. 89 of 1960 regarding the entry and residence of foreigners in the territories of the Arab Republic of Egypt, and  law 26 of 1975  concerning Egyptian nationality. The draft law is based on the State's policy to create favorable and stable conditions to encourage foreign investment, to support the Egyptian economy. It aims to introduce a new system for the granting of Egyptian citizenship in return for investment, which reflects on the achievement of economic development and preserves the country's capabilities while achieving national security, especially since it is viewed that the condition of residence of foreigner in Egypt for five consecutive years prior to applying for naturalization constitutes an obstacle to obtaining Egyptian nationality. Hurghada tourism officials call for halting wastewater discharge in public parks

Image
Al-Masry Al-Youm July 8, 2019 11:22 am     The officials of the tourism sector in Hurghada called on the officials of the Egyptian Environmental Affairs Agency and the Red Sea Governorate to investigate the irrigation of public parks and trees using wastewater, aiming to eliminate the phenomena. Tourism officials complained that drivers of sewage-cleaning and sludge suction vehicles get rid of wastewater by irrigating public parks. Public gardens and green areas turned into swamps inhabited by insects, rodents and mosquitoes that transmit dangerous diseases to citizens and spread bad odors all day long, they added. Al-Masry Al-Youm monitored the emptying of a sewage cleaning vehicle carrying a load of about 30 tons of untreated sewage in the green area of the Mohammadi Huwaideq Square at the beginning of the tourist walkway of the city and in front of a tourist resort.
